Output 1f4820d5c9c537e0ac26d358062f07942ee45a637e990c911accf60bb962a015:3

value
3084074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ea1ea656dc53024139f0ee2b15197d4743993a25 OP_EQUAL
address
3P2vm1pUzAubcP8NmDSTcNnpXKEu1xpmbv
transaction
1f4820d5c9c537e0ac26d358062f07942ee45a637e990c911accf60bb962a015
confirmations
477477
spent
true